The DL (1/2 meet normal meet) concept hasn't worked out very well. The prize money is embarrassing. Most of the meets are in odd back water towns in Europe, US, Mediterranean, etc, They should go back to Golden League full meets.
Agree with this. The meets don't feel particularly connected either, does anyone care about DL standings? They need to consolidate the schedule and figure out a way to incentivize the top athletes to compete against each other repeatedly. Way too often, especially the sprints, people can get away with not racing each other outside of Championships.
The reason rankings matter in tennis is because it grants access to Grand Slams. That can be replicated in some way in athletics, for example, give the top 8-10 in each event direct entry to the World Champs or Olympic Games without having to qualify via their national governing bodies or hit specific qualifying standards. Athletes then have an option of competing consistently or risking it on their national trials
